Kingsmere Lake
Kingsmere Lake is a massive (13,376 acre) lake in the back-country of Prince Albert National Park. It is a popular destination for fishing, canoeing, hiking, camping and swimming.
Access to the lake is at the end of the Kingsmere Road (gravel) about 30km from the town of Waskesiu. The lake itself is not accessible by road but can be accessed by trail and the river. There is a boat launch on the Kingsmere River and a trolley to bypass an inaccessible portion of the river. You can hike to the Southend campground, as well as all of the campgrounds on the eastern shore.
Motors are allowed on the lake but are limited to a maximum of 40 HP. Be aware that the lake is very large and has wide open areas of water, if the weather is bad you may need to wait to cross the lake.
Kingsmere Lake is a popular fishing lake, with lake trout, walleye, and northern pike found in the lake Multiple back-country campgrounds are on the lake, some accessible by trail and some only by water. You'll need to be registered at the PANP Visitor Centre the day of your tip to stay at these campsites.
Grey Owl Trail a very popular hiking route to the Grey Owl Cabin on Ajawaan Lake follows the eastern shore of Kingsmere Lake. Many people also canoe on Kingsmere to the Northend Campground and then hike in the remaining couple kilometres to Ajawaan Lake.

Fishing at Kingsmere Lake
Kingsmere Lake is in the central fishing zone but since this lake is in the National Park different fishing limits and license requirements apply.
Fishing season on Kingsmere Lake is open from The Saturday before Victoria Day to Labour Day.
Fishing Limits for Kingsmere Lake within Prince Albert National Park
| Species | Limit |
| All Game Fish in Aggregate | Limit 5 |
| Lake Trout | Limit 1 (Annual Limit 2, a free lake trout endorsement is required) |
| Northern Pike | Limit 3 |
| Yellow Perch | Limit 5 |
| Walleye | Limit 2 |
| Lake Whitefish | Limit 5 (combined limit for all whitefish) |
| Burbot | |
| Cisco | Limit 5 (combined limit for all whitefish) |

Boating at Kingsmere Lake
Motors are allowed on this lake, but are restricted to 40 HP or less.
The following restrictions apply to the lake
- Starting April 15, 2025 watercraft require an AIS Certification Permit before entering park waters.
- Personal watercraft such as Jet Ski, WaveRunner, or Sea-Doo are not permitted on park waters.
- All watercraft must conform to federal small vessel and pleasure craft regulations.
